Transaction 59d4aea29d61cc3336390b518043a6528e36f7b736247788493049cb89e09f7d

1 Input
2 Outputs
  • 59d4aea29d61cc3336390b518043a6528e36f7b736247788493049cb89e09f7d:0
  • value  5502819
    address  12hmKpr2cHbzNca8F9ZmMGAjKk1SoVikkh
  • 59d4aea29d61cc3336390b518043a6528e36f7b736247788493049cb89e09f7d:1
  • value  78655121
    address  1LBAwsChoH1xXWR8wG4wnYNbEX4MJ4Daof